Pro-Ject Audio Systems is an Austrian hi-fi manufacturer founded by Heinz Lichtenegger in 1991, headquartered in Mistelbach, Lower Austria. The company originated when Lichtenegger discovered the Tesla NC-500 turntable from a shuttered Czech factory and reimagined it with improved materials and engineering, creating the original Pro-Ject 1. The company designs its products in Austria and manufactures them across facilities in the Czech Republic, Slovakia, and Germany. Pro-Ject operates as a division of Audio Tuning, which also owns Musical Fidelity.
Pro-Ject is widely recognized as one of the world's largest turntable manufacturers, with a product line spanning turntables, tonearms, cartridges, phono preamplifiers, amplifiers, DACs, streamers, and speakers. The Debut series — including the Debut Carbon EVO and Debut PRO — has become a benchmark for affordable audiophile turntables, while models like the RPM 3, X8 Evolution, and 6PerspeX serve more advanced listeners. The company's electronics range includes the Phono Box, DAC Box, Amp Box, and Pre Box component families.
Pro-Ject has released limited-edition Artist Collection turntables in collaboration with The Beatles, The Rolling Stones, Metallica, Parov Stelar, and the Vienna Philharmonic, among others. The company also partners with labels such as Universal Music Group and Third Man Records. Operating in over 80 countries through more than 5,000 dealers, Pro-Ject has earned numerous industry awards including EISA and Red Dot Design honors.
